BOMB Specific

by Sally Smartt


— Sally Smart is an artist living in Melbourne, Australia. Her wall collages and installation works have been shown widely. Her most recent project, Flaubert’s Puppets, was featured at Postmasters Gallery, New York, in 2011. Photo by Saville Coble.

Installation art
Figurative art
BOMB 117
Fall 2011
The cover of BOMB 117